Understanding the Core Mechanics of Mines Games
At its heart, a mines game presents a field of squares, each concealing either a prize or a mine. The objective is to reveal as many prizes as possible without detonating a mine. Players typically start with a limited number of lives or attempts. Each click reveals the contents of a square, and the game continues until a mine is hit, ending the round. The potential payout increases with each square revealed successfully, creating a compelling tension between risk and reward. Variations exist, but the fundamental principle remains consistent: strategic clicking is paramount.
The simpler the grid, the higher the odds of survival and success. Conversely, larger grids introduce greater risk and typically offer larger potential rewards. Understanding the probabilities involved in each click is critical for long-term success. Psychological Aspects of the Game
The mines game is not merely a test of probability; it also involves a significant psychological component. The thrill of the unknown and the potential for a large payout can be highly addictive, leading players to make impulsive decisions. It’s essential to remain calm and rational, even when you’re on a winning streak. Avoid letting emotions influence your strategy, and stick to your predetermined bankroll management rules.
Furthermore, be mindful of the gambler’s fallacy, the belief that past events influence future outcomes in a random game. Each click in a mines game is independent of the previous clicks, meaning that the probability of hitting a mine remains constant regardless of whether you’ve had a streak of wins or losses. Recognizing and avoiding this cognitive bias is crucial for making informed decisions.
